APR: the annual percentage rate (APR) is the entire amount you pay to borrow the money, including interest and fees. Principal: the money that you originally agreed to pay back, typically the purchase price of a car plus any other extras financed. What is a good APR for a car loan? A good APR is, like interest rates, one that is as low as possible. They can vary widely depending on several factors, but there are some things you can do to lower your APR on a car loan. Any rate under 4 percent for a new car purchase or under 6 percent for a used car purchase is considered good in today’s market. Is three percent (3%) a good APR for a car loan? Yes, that is a very good percentage rate. What is the average APR on a 750 credit score for a new car purchase?

A good car loan rate will depend on your credit score. Top tier credit scores may see APR rates of 3.17%. Some brands offer loans with 0% APR interest, which suggests that you can finance a car and pay no interest over the loan term.Learn more about interest on car loans. Average interest rates for car loans. The average APR on a new-car loan with a 60-month term was 4.96% in the first quarter of 2021, according to the Federal Reserve. As mentioned earlier, a 650 credit score is typically considered near prime, nonprime, and fair. Experian data show near-prime borrowers in Q2 2023 had an average car loan rate of 8.99% on new vehicle financing and 13.49% on used vehicle financing. Lenders typically offer better auto loan …

You have a £2,000 deposit and want to spread the rest of the cost (£10,000) out over 3 years (36 months). The APR is 5.0%. This includes the interest rate as well as standard fees payable, such as an administration fee. This would mean 36 monthly repayments of around £299.21, so a total cost of £10,771.58.
